Change detection on Gladly: Webhook event subscriptions for conversation and customer events, supplemented by polling and report exports. On Splunk: Time-range searches over indexed events (earliest/latest on _time or _indextime); events are immutable once indexed, so incremental extraction advances a time cursor rather than a modified-date CDC feed. Config objects such as saved searches and KV Store are polled; alerts can push via a saved-search webhook action. Gladly: REST API. Authentication: API tokens used with basic authentication tied to an agent email. Splunk: REST API (management API + HTTP Event Collector). Authentication: HTTP Basic (username/password), or a session key from POST /services/auth/login sent as Authorization: Splunk <key>, or a bearer authentication token (Authorization: Bearer <token>). The HTTP Event Collector uses its own per-input token (Authorization: Splunk <hec-token>). Management API defaults to port 8089; HEC to port 8088 (443 on Splunk Cloud).
